ā€˜Trump seems to have set his sights on a new enemy after the National Guard was barred from Portland.
[…]
ā€œI wasn’t served well by the people that pick judges, I can tell you. Things like that are just too bad.ā€

Trump nominated Immergut in 2019, and didn’t hide his disappointment that she hadn’t lived up to his expectations.

ā€œI appointed the judge and she goes like that, no. I wasn’t served well. Obviously, I don’t know the judge, but she made that kind of a decision,ā€ he said.

The MAGA leader then gave a visceral description of Portland’s crisis, despite politicians from the area disagreeing with the harsh depictions.

ā€œPortland is burning to the ground. You have agitators, insurrectionists. All you have to do is look at the television, turn on your television, read your newspapers,ā€ he said.’
